Suncheon City Supports Masks for City Bus and Taxi Drivers
[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Lee Hyung-kwon] Suncheon City (Mayor Heo Seok) announced that it has distributed masks to about 1,590 transportation workers to ensure that city bus and taxi drivers always wear masks while operating, in order to prevent the spread of COVID-19 local infections.
Transportation workers who must wear masks daily usually receive them from their transportation companies or purchase them themselves, but this distribution was made to ease that burden even a little.
Additionally, Suncheon City plans to produce mask-wearing reminder stickers and attach them to all city buses, taxis, and bus stops to firmly establish the mandatory mask-wearing policy on public transportation and do its best to prevent the spread of COVID-19.
